**Step-by-Step Solution:** 1. **Understanding the Question**: The question asks about the oldest and viable seeds that have been recorded. Viable seeds are those that can germinate and grow into healthy plants. 2. **Identifying the Seed**: The oldest viable seeds known to date are from the plant species called *Lupinus arcticus*. 3. **Source of the Seeds**: These seeds were excavated from the Arctic tundra, specifically from legume burrows where they have been preserved. 4. **Age of the Seeds**: The seeds of *Lupinus arcticus* are estimated to be at least 10,000 years old, dating back to the Pleistocene age. 5. **Germination**: Despite their age, these seeds have been successfully germinated in laboratory conditions, indicating their viability. 6. **Conclusion**: Therefore, the answer to the question is *Lupinus arcticus*, as it is recognized for having the oldest viable seeds. **Final Answer**: The very old and viable seeds are recorded in *Lupinus arcticus*. ---
